AUSLAN – Everyday Conversations
Just Auslan, a team of Deaf Auslan teachers will be teaching some basic Australian Sign Language (Auslan). About 1 in 3 Australians have a form of hearing loss but only about 0.06% of the population knows Auslan. Lifestyle changes that help relieve chronic pain
Lachlan is a Physiotherapist and the founder of Physio Pain Coach. He has spent the last 6 years helping people with chronic pain. Lachlan has completed post-graduate studies in pain science with leading pain researcher Lorimer Moseley at the University of South Australia. He believes that faith and lifestyle factors can have a profound impact on pain. If you or someone you know has pain you won't want to miss this one.
